As an educator completing my final semester toward my teaching degree and state licensure, I bring both current, research-based instructional strategies and six years of hands-on tutoring experience to every student I serve. I have worked with learners across all grade levels, with a strong focus on elementary and middle school students, and have spent two years supporting classrooms within Tyler ISD as a substitute teacher. I am currently homeschooling my first private client, where I design and implement a fully personalized curriculum tailored to that student’s academic goals and learning style.
Working with me means your child will receive structured, intentional instruction delivered in a warm and nurturing environment. I believe students thrive when they feel both supported and challenged. My approach combines clear expectations, individualized pacing, and engaging lessons that build confidence while ensuring mastery. I specialize in all core subject areas and adapt my teaching methods to meet each student’s strengths, needs, and long-term goals.
Families may choose virtual, hybrid, or in-person instruction at their preferred location. I also offer faith-based integration at the discretion of each family, allowing parents to align their child’s education with their values if desired.
My mission is simple: to provide high-quality, personalized education that strengthens academic skills, fosters confidence, and cultivates a genuine love of learning.
